JTable
Publicado por eduardo (144 intervenciones) el 10/05/2005 15:59:27
hola, he hecho lo siguiente:
this.addTableModelListener(new EventosTabla(this)); //Esto esta en la clase que hereda de AbstracTableModel y se llama MyTableModel.
La clase donde controlo los eventos es la que esta a continuacion, pero al compilarlo me dice el siguiente error:
EventosTabla is not abstract and does not override abstract method tableChanged(javax.swing.event.TableModelEvent) in javax.swing.event.TableModelListener at line 200, column 1
Alguien me puede decir porque me sale este error diciendo que como mi clase no es abstracta que no puedo sobreescribir ese metodo.
Gracias
class EventosTabla implements TableModelListener
{
MyTableModel mt;
public EventosTabla(MyTableModel m)
{
mt=m;
}
public void actionPerformed(ActionEvent evento)
{
}
}
this.addTableModelListener(new EventosTabla(this)); //Esto esta en la clase que hereda de AbstracTableModel y se llama MyTableModel.
La clase donde controlo los eventos es la que esta a continuacion, pero al compilarlo me dice el siguiente error:
EventosTabla is not abstract and does not override abstract method tableChanged(javax.swing.event.TableModelEvent) in javax.swing.event.TableModelListener at line 200, column 1
Alguien me puede decir porque me sale este error diciendo que como mi clase no es abstracta que no puedo sobreescribir ese metodo.
Gracias
class EventosTabla implements TableModelListener
{
MyTableModel mt;
public EventosTabla(MyTableModel m)
{
mt=m;
}
public void actionPerformed(ActionEvent evento)
{
}
}
Valora esta pregunta


0